Segra CLT4 is a data center located at 1612 Cross Beam Drive in Charlotte, NC. This facility provides colocation services through cabinets and cages, offering a secure environment for critical IT infrastructure alongside high-capacity links for network expansion. Buyers can access a range of network services, including dedicated internet access and private line options, to support their connectivity requirements in the Charlotte market.
The Segra CLT4 data center provides various connectivity services, including Dedicated Internet Access (DIA) and IP Transit from transit providers such as CommandLink, LLC, Lumen, and Spectrum. For private connectivity needs, buyers can utilize Ethernet Private Line and Wavelength services, with Dark Fiber also available through Zayo.
